Transaction 2db11a3c878b6fcb61cf4f695cb7589eb6c40703b08bf1d95944c80934431551

76 Input
2 Outputs
  • 2db11a3c878b6fcb61cf4f695cb7589eb6c40703b08bf1d95944c80934431551:0
  • value  584727
    address  3L81EkP9jCEEjghE5E387adPjghoBa44b2
  • 2db11a3c878b6fcb61cf4f695cb7589eb6c40703b08bf1d95944c80934431551:1
  • value  163607225
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s